How NRF’s Big Show Is Changing: AI Stage, Q&As & 40,000 Retail Pros

This year, NRF is turning the dial up on everything: AI, interactivity, speakers and scaling a 40,000‑person global audience.


In this episode, I sit down with Jill from NRF to unpack how the team is bringing the 2026 global theme “The Next Now” to life at the Big Show in the US – and why this could be one of the strongest speaker lineups yet.


We dig into how what’s next is already here for retail – from AI‑driven shopping journeys to a new generation of talent that expects to participate in content rather than sit through one‑to‑many lectures. Jill shares how NRF has re‑engineered parts of the show to serve that next generation without losing what long‑time attendees love.
